Sponsored by the Northern Arizona Book Festival, local poets and writers will teach an accessible poetry workshop on the northwest lawn of the Downtown Flagstaff-Coconino Public Library! Each workshop focuses on a topic or form and challenges you to write on the spot in community with other writers. Please bring a blanket or folding chair to sit on, writing materials, and yourself! There is no age limit and we welcome all writers at any level.
Word Garden PartyEngage in an interactive poetry exercise that crafts poems from word gardens. In this session, we'll treat poems like wildflowers ... words are the seeds, and when they're scattered and you water them, they grow into something beautifully unexpected. Participants will engage in a prompt to develop word lists and swap them to draw inspiration from outside the box. Khara House is a poet, community advocate, and proud NAU grad who loves exploring the edges of language, memory, and identity through creative, brain-bending writing. With a heart for connection and a brain wired for play, Khara blends her passions for community, advocacy, storytelling, and art into spaces of connection, reflection, and transformation.
